AGNC Investment (NASDAQ:AGNC – Get Free Report) last announced its quarterly earnings results on Monday, October 20th. The real estate investment trust reported $0.35 EPS for the quarter, missing the consensus estimate of $0.38 by ($0.03). AGNC Investment had a return on equity of 18.84% and a net margin of 24.40%.The company had revenue of $836.00 million during the quarter, compared to analysts’ expectations of $466.39 million. During the same quarter in the previous year, the firm earned $0.43 EPS. On average, sell-side analysts forecast that AGNC Investment will post 1.61 earnings per share for the current fiscal year.

AGNC Investment Company Profile
AGNC Investment Corp. is a self-managed real estate investment trust (REIT) that primarily acquires and manages a portfolio of residential mortgage-backed securities guaranteed by U.S. government-sponsored enterprises such as Ginnie Mae, Fannie Mae and Freddie Mac. The company employs a leveraged total return strategy, borrowing against its securities to enhance income potential while using interest rate hedges to manage risk. AGNC’s investment objective is to generate attractive monthly dividends and long-term capital appreciation for its shareholders.
